Technical ICP Definition
Stop guessing who your user is. Define them by stack, pain, and constraints.
What This Skill Does
This skill transforms your AI agent into a rigorous interviewer that refuses to accept generic answers about your "target audience." Instead of stopping at "Developer" or "SaaS Founder," it forces you to define the stack-based constraints (e.g., "uses Kubernetes," "struggles with RDS connections") that actually trigger a purchase event.

Inputs Expected
- Role Specifics: Not just title, but daily responsibilities.
- Company Context: Stage (Seed vs. Public) and Engineering team size.
- Tech Stack Bias: Languages, frameworks, and infrastructure dependencies.
- The "Pain" Trigger: The specific technical failure that causes them to look for a solution.
